Output 31ce9cb94d8e9ea3c0df074df4c4c64c4aaf76157fd597170686361ceb6d2e3c:6

value
6648000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ddc27ddc2699ed98ad1de316bd0d7c448dd8327 OP_EQUAL
address
3DAW8DAxgqvZ46DmaPbRrzvS525RKVZP6S
transaction
31ce9cb94d8e9ea3c0df074df4c4c64c4aaf76157fd597170686361ceb6d2e3c
spent
true